Horeca
Nov 5, 2025
Introduction
This case study looks at the software development efforts of a major fast-food chain serving thousands of restaurants around the world. With several locations and development centers employing over 150 people, the company worked to improve its e-commerce remote ordering system. Over a span of 15 years, they used .NET C#, microservices, and agile methods to make operations more efficient and enhance the customer experience.
The Story
The company began its software development journey with the goal of overhauling its e-commerce remote ordering system. To support this, the team set out to build a cloud-based microservice architecture with a strong and scalable backend. The new setup was designed to handle high-availability scenarios and meet growing demand, with the capacity to process hundreds of thousands of orders per second.
The Challenge
The development team faced several major challenges throughout the project. One was managing the shift in architectural models, moving from a monolithic setup to a microservices-based structure. Each transition had to be carefully planned and executed to avoid service disruptions and maintain continuity.
Another key challenge was integrating with multiple payment providers. The team needed to build secure and reliable systems for handling transactions while ensuring compatibility with a range of payment platforms. On top of that, adding advanced features like ordering, loyalty programs, and personalized offers required a deep understanding of customer behavior and preferences.
The Results
Despite the many challenges, the company’s software development efforts delivered strong results. Moving to a microservices architecture improved system speed and responsiveness, which helped boost customer satisfaction. By using agile methods and modern technologies, the team shortened deployment times, allowing for quicker updates and ongoing improvements. Advanced features like ordering, loyalty programs, and personalized offers were successfully implemented, strengthening customer engagement and loyalty.
Industries we support











